How they compare
Portugal currently reports 36 against 32 in Colombia, a difference of 4.
That makes Portugal's figure about 1.1 times Colombia's.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 9 shared years of data; in 2014 it was Colombia ahead.
Colombia ranks 12th and Portugal ranks 11th of 104 countries.
Colombia has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
